What does Romans 8:38 mean?
“For I am convinced that neither death nor life, neither angels nor principalities, neither the present nor the future, nor any powers,”
Quick answer
‘Neither death nor life… will be able to separate us from the love of God’—nothing can sever the believer from God’s love in Christ.
What it means
Paul lists every conceivable threat—death, life, angels, powers, present, future—and declares none can break God’s hold on us.
The security is not in our grip on God but in his love ‘in Christ Jesus our Lord’ (8:39).
